What is Fund Alpha — and why does it matter?

Every private equity and infrastructure fund operates in a market for private asset equity stakes. Depending on a fund's strategy and investment choices, it will be more or less exposed to broad market movements — this is its beta.

The part of the fund's return that is not explained by the combination of market movements and the fund's beta is the fund's alpha — the genuine, manager-generated outperformance.

On average, buyout funds do not beat the market (average net alpha vs. SIPA indices is zero) — this is the proof that SIPA indices genuinely represent the market. Many individual managers do beat it, some repeatedly. privateAlpha identifies who they are.

Methodology

How privateAlpha computes fund and GP scores

For each fund with at least two years of data, privateAlpha runs a four-step computation using the Direct Alpha Method (Gredil, Griffiths & Stucke, 2023).

01

Total Alpha vs. Broad Market

Compute the total alpha of each fund versus a broad market index — infra300® for infrastructure funds, private2000® for buyout funds — using the Direct Alpha Method on all cash flows.

02

Determine Fund Beta

Determine the fund's exposure to the market index based on its strategy, sector, and geography. Each fund's beta captures how much of its return is explained by market movements.

03

Pure Alpha vs. Strategy Benchmark

Compute the pure alpha versus the fund's own strategy benchmark — e.g., European Contracted Renewables or US Software MidCap — isolating the manager's genuine stock-selection skill.

04

GP Persistence & Skill Score

For GPs with at least three funds, estimate the persistence of alpha over time: how likely is GP alpha to persist across successive fund vintages? A statistically rigorous skill score.

Evidence

What the data shows across a decade of fund returns

Using the private300 (or private2000) index to measure the Direct Alpha of hundreds of infrastructure and buyout funds over more than a decade produces three consistent findings — findings that validate the methodology and reveal the real opportunity in private fund selection.

Direct Alpha Method: Gredil, O.R., Griffiths, B., & Stucke, R. (2023). Benchmarking Private Equity: The Direct Alpha Method. Journal of Corporate Finance, 81, 102360.

Average alpha is zero

On average, buyout and infrastructure funds do not beat the SIPA market index. This is the proof that the index genuinely represents the market — not a listed proxy or constructed hurdle rate.

Many managers do beat the market — some repeatedly

Individual fund managers show a wide dispersion of alpha. Some consistently outperform across vintages, some consistently underperform. Persistence is statistically measurable.

PtME Alpha is the most robust selection criterion

Using Private Market Equivalent Alpha to select funds and GPs is the most rigorous basis for fund selection — an unbiased alternative to peer-group rankings that suffer from benchmark contamination.
